by Jonathan Silvertown ‧ RELEASE DATE: Oct. 1, 2017
Nothing world-shaking but a tasty nibble for the bookish, science-inclined foodie.
A science-informed tour of the table, showing how our fare comes to us courtesy of natural selection—and, of course, survival of the fittest.
Why does food taste different to different people? Did Australopithecus cook? Why can’t some people handle booze—or milk? The taphonomic, paleontological, and archaeological records are full of pointers to the answers to questions like these, but it’s only with modern genetic and genomic analysis that full replies emerge. Silvertown (Evolutionary Ecology/Univ. of Edinburgh; The Long and the Short of It: The Science of Life Span and Aging, 2013, etc.) delves in with gusto, opening by noting that “everything we eat has an evolutionary history,” a history that opens onto other questions of evolutionary biology. He notes that Darwin’s most famous book, On the Origin of Species, opens with a discussion of plant and animal domestication precisely because “Darwin realized that the process of artificial selection that breeders use to produce new varieties is analogous to natural selection.” Thus cocktail corn and bespoke pigs. The foods we select in turn select us: the evolutionary record is light on information about vegetarianism, what with the absence of datable bones, but by Silvertown’s account, humans may have been cooking food—and eating meat—by the time Homo erectus emerged on the scene nearly 2 million years ago. The author’s accessible discussion ranges from shellfish gathering to bread-making to gardening, from issues of food security (which “depends on being able to continually match the challenge posed by constantly evolving diseases”) to the genetic basis for taste and genetic variability among populations of food plants, with local adaptations governed by sets of genes charged with protecting plants from predators. Along the way, he ponders matters such as why we drink milk, which raises further issues of distinguishing cause and consequence—which, in turn, teaches novice readers how scientists approach problems.

by Lulu Miller illustrated by Kate Samworth ‧ RELEASE DATE: April 14, 2020
A quirky wonder of a book.
A Peabody Award–winning NPR science reporter chronicles the life of a turn-of-the-century scientist and how her quest led to significant revelations about the meaning of order, chaos, and her own existence.
Miller began doing research on David Starr Jordan (1851-1931) to understand how he had managed to carry on after the 1906 San Francisco earthquake destroyed his work. A taxonomist who is credited with discovering “a full fifth of fish known to man in his day,” Jordan had amassed an unparalleled collection of ichthyological specimens. Gathering up all the fish he could save, Jordan sewed the nameplates that had been on the destroyed jars directly onto the fish. His perseverance intrigued the author, who also discusses the struggles she underwent after her affair with a woman ended a heterosexual relationship. Born into an upstate New York farm family, Jordan attended Cornell and then became an itinerant scholar and field researcher until he landed at Indiana University, where his first ichthyological collection was destroyed by lightning. In between this catastrophe and others involving family members’ deaths, he reconstructed his collection. Later, he was appointed as the founding president of Stanford, where he evolved into a Machiavellian figure who trampled on colleagues and sang the praises of eugenics. Miller concludes that Jordan displayed the characteristics of someone who relied on “positive illusions” to rebound from disaster and that his stand on eugenics came from a belief in “a divine hierarchy from bacteria to humans that point[ed]…toward better.” Considering recent research that negates biological hierarchies, the author then suggests that Jordan’s beloved taxonomic category—fish—does not exist. Part biography, part science report, and part meditation on how the chaos that caused Miller’s existential misery could also bring self-acceptance and a loving wife, this unique book is an ingenious celebration of diversity and the mysterious order that underlies all existence.

by Carlo Rovelli ; translated by Simon Carnell & Erica Segre ‧ RELEASE DATE: March 1, 2016
An intriguing meditation on the nature of the universe and our attempts to understand it that should appeal to both...

Italian theoretical physicist Rovelli (General Relativity: The Most Beautiful of Theories, 2015, etc.) shares his thoughts on the broader scientific and philosophical implications of the great revolution that has taken place over the past century.
These seven lessons, which first appeared as articles in the Sunday supplement of the Italian newspaper Sole 24 Ore, are addressed to readers with little knowledge of physics. In less than 100 pages, the author, who teaches physics in both France and the United States, cogently covers the great accomplishments of the past and the open questions still baffling physicists today. In the first lesson, he focuses on Einstein's theory of general relativity. He describes Einstein's recognition that gravity "is not diffused through space [but] is that space itself" as "a stroke of pure genius." In the second lesson, Rovelli deals with the puzzling features of quantum physics that challenge our picture of reality. In the remaining sections, the author introduces the constant fluctuations of atoms, the granular nature of space, and more. "It is hardly surprising that there are more things in heaven and earth, dear reader, than have been dreamed of in our philosophy—or in our physics,” he writes. Rovelli also discusses the issues raised in loop quantum gravity, a theory that he co-developed. These issues lead to his extraordinary claim that the passage of time is not fundamental but rather derived from the granular nature of space. The author suggests that there have been two separate pathways throughout human history: mythology and the accumulation of knowledge through observation. He believes that scientists today share the same curiosity about nature exhibited by early man.
